The formula

Cost = (Distance Γ· MPG) Γ— Price per gallon
  • Cost β€” total fuel cost in dollars
  • Distance β€” trip distance in miles
  • MPG β€” vehicle fuel economy, miles per gallon
  • Price β€” price of fuel per gallon in dollars

Source: Fuel Consumption Calculation Standard (Distance-over-MPG Formula).

Worked examples

1A 300-mile interstate trip

Inputs
distance: 300mpg: 28price: 3.5
Walkthrough

300 miles at 28 mpg burns about 10.7 gallons. At $3.50 per gallon that's $37.50 one-way β€” $75 round-trip. Interstate driving typically improves on sticker mpg slightly, so the real cost may come in a few dollars lower.

2A truck on a work site run

Inputs
distance: 60mpg: 16price: 3.85
Walkthrough

Sixty miles in a 16 mpg pickup at $3.85 a gallon is $14.44, or $0.24 per mile. For contractors billing mileage, matching reimbursement rates to actual cost per mile is the difference between breaking even on fuel and losing money on every trip.

3A 1,200-mile family road trip

Inputs
distance: 1200mpg: 32price: 3.75
Walkthrough

Planning a 1,200-mile road trip in a car averaging 32 MPG means you'll need about 37.5 gallons of fuel. At an average price of $3.75 per gallon, the one-way cost is $140.63. For a round trip, double that to $281.26. This estimate helps budget for fuel stops and compare routes.

Common mistakes and edge cases

Using EPA combined mpg for a highway trip. If you'll drive 8 hours on I-80, use the highway figure, which is typically higher. City stop-and-go is closer to the city figure.

Forgetting elevation and headwinds. A westbound summer trip often burns 5–10% more fuel than the same trip going east because prevailing winds are westerly. Long ascents cost fuel that descents never fully recover.

Pricing from the wrong state. Gasoline prices vary 40–60 cents between states. For a long trip, price at the start and price at the destination can differ enough to shift the calculation by double-digit dollars.

Frequently asked questions

What mpg should I use if my car doesn't match the sticker?
Track your own. Fill up, zero the trip odometer, drive normally until the next fill-up, and divide miles driven by gallons pumped. Average a few tanks for a reliable number.
Does driving faster actually use more fuel?
Yes β€” significantly above about 55 mph. Aerodynamic drag scales with the square of speed, so 75 mph uses roughly 25% more fuel than 60 mph on a highway trip.
How does this work for electric vehicles?
Swap mpg for miles per kWh (typical EV: 3–4 miles per kWh) and price per gallon for price per kWh (US average about $0.16 at home, $0.40+ at fast chargers).
How do I convert L/100km to MPG?
To convert liters per 100 kilometers (L/100km) to miles per gallon (MPG), use the formula: MPG = 235.21 / (L/100km). For example, 8 L/100km is approximately 29.4 MPG.
What factors significantly impact real-world fuel economy?
Many factors affect fuel economy, including driving style (aggressive acceleration/braking), vehicle speed, tire pressure, vehicle maintenance, use of air conditioning, carrying excess weight, and even weather conditions like strong headwinds or cold temperatures.
Is it cheaper to fill up in certain states or regions?
Yes, gasoline prices can vary significantly by state and even by county due to differences in state taxes, local market competition, and distribution costs. Planning your fuel stops in lower-priced areas can save money on long trips.
How does tire pressure affect fuel consumption?
Underinflated tires increase rolling resistance, forcing your engine to work harder and consuming more fuel. Maintaining proper tire pressure, as recommended by your vehicle manufacturer, can improve fuel economy by up to 3%.
Should I use premium fuel for better mileage?
Unless your vehicle specifically requires premium fuel (indicated in your owner's manual or on the fuel cap), using higher-octane fuel will not improve your fuel economy or performance. It's an unnecessary expense for most cars.

Fuel Cost glossary

MPG
Miles per gallon β€” a measure of fuel economy. Higher is better.
EPA combined
A weighted average of city and highway mpg as measured by the Environmental Protection Agency. Usually 5–15% higher than real-world fuel economy.
MPGe
Miles per gallon equivalent. Used for electric vehicles: converts electricity consumption to the equivalent gasoline energy.
Fuel economy
A measure of how much fuel a vehicle uses to travel a given distance. Higher fuel economy means less fuel consumed.
L/100km
Liters per 100 kilometers β€” the metric equivalent of MPG, used in many countries. Lower L/100km indicates better fuel economy.
Aerodynamic drag
The resistance a vehicle encounters from the air as it moves. It increases significantly with speed and is a major factor in highway fuel consumption.
Rolling resistance
The force resisting the motion when a body (like a tire) rolls on a surface. It's influenced by tire pressure, tire type, and road surface.

Methodology

The formula is a ratio of ratios: miles per gallon tells you how far one gallon takes you, so distance divided by mpg is gallons consumed. Multiplying by price per gallon converts gallons into dollars. Every part is linear β€” doubling the trip doubles the cost, at constant everything else.
